The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Process: What to Expect
When you call us, you’re not just getting a restoration service, you’re getting a partner who’ll guide you through the process every step of the way. Our team follows a proven process to ensure your home is thoroughly dried and restored to its original condition.
Step 1: Initial Assessment
Quick assessment of the affected area to find out the extent of the damage. Our crew will identify the source of the leak and create a plan to contain and remove water. Efficient communication with you to keep you informed throughout the process.
Step 2: Water Removal
Thorough extraction of standing water using our specialized equipment. Our team will work efficiently to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age. Careful handling of your belongings to prevent water damage or loss.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Advanced drying techniques using our state-of-the-art equipment to ensure thorough drying of your home. Our team will monitor the drying process to prevent further moisture buildup. Safe removal of any wet materials to pr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Thorough cleaning of the affected area to remove any dirt, debris, or bacteria. Our crew will sanitize the area to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. Attention to detail to ensure your home is restored to its original condition.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ups
Final inspection of the affected area to ensure everything is dry and restored to its original condition. Our team will make any necessary touch-ups to ensure your home is safe and secure. Peace of mind knowing your home is protected from future water damage.

Sump Pump Failure Water Removal Cost In Midland, WA
The cost of Sump Pump Failure Water Removal services in Midland, WA var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ical scenarios and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ate today to find out the exact cost of our services.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, equipment used, and labor costs.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and labor costs. |
| Cleaning and Sanitizing |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, equipment used, and labor costs. |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and labor costs. |
